Sorry - newbie again. I'm getting confused about physical memory on the nord 6d. I've read that the 6d comes with 1G physical memory - and that you can download and add additional sample sounds. Logically I'm thinking you can do this until you fill up the 1G (probably a bit less than 1G due to overheads etc). When you run out of memory I'm guessing you have to delete some default sounds if you want to add more. Do all nord 6 models come with the same amount of physical memory (1G?) and can you add to the physical memory like on a pc?

you are correct overall about maximum space and need to delete less used samples when you need space for others, that's what you have to do.

On the last two points:

- memory cannot be upgraded, it's soldered on the board and not computer memory or SSD but a specific type of Flash SRAM; just as it happens on Yamaha Montage and other similar hardware; if it could be upgraded Nord would advertise that and/or there would be plenty of posts here on how to do it...)

- not all Nord models have the same amount of it (you can check each model's specs on the Nord website, for example NP5 and NS3 have 2Gbyte of Piano memory)

Every Nord Piano, Nord Electro or Nord Stage has two different memory sections: Piano Sample Memory and Synth Sample Memory. Which may be different in size and can only contain the sample type their engine is meant for (from the Nord Piano Library for the piano engine or Nord Sample Library respectively 3rd party samples for the synth engine).

No problem to delete factory loaded samples - you can get them all back to the memory by downloading from your computer again (if backupped) or from the Nord website.

Every Electro 6 has indeed the same 2 memory sections.
